breakfast was very good, I got my local fruits papaya every morning, pineapple, bananas misiluki kind, bread peanut butter and jam, maybe sausage. got coffee or tea are the basics I look for, the other baked beans, bacon or sausages are good. but not necessary personally. I like having our local supoesi, kokoesi, or suafai too, which they sometimes offer. the panikeke mafolafola is always offered.

For travelers who enjoy beauty in the simple things, a bed and breakfast (B&B) is the perfect place for a getaway. Hosts welcome guests into their homes and provide a private room and complimentary breakfast. Bathrooms might be shared by other guests, and there's usually shared space with the host.
